G Test In Ontario
The licensing system in Ontario has a staged design, which ensures that drivers are introduced to different roads. Drivers pass the full G road test in Ontario after securing a G1 and G2, eventually. The G2 test focuses on basic driving skills in the city. But the full G test is about to merge onto a highway, complex traffic situations, and learning about lane discipline. It includes all advanced driving skills. The drivers consider that the Ontario G Road test is the most challenging phase of the licensing procedure.

Fees Of Full G Test In Ontario 2025
The G test fee is very important for the preparation of the final step of the licensing process. As of 2025, the Class G test fee is $91.25; the cost is consistent. Checklist for The G Test
This is more than an advanced driving technique or skill to pass the G test. Follow the requirements completely if you don’t want to be disqualified. Here is the help for the checklist. Complete this even before the start of the test.
G2 License and Qualification
You cannot take the Class G road test without a valid G2 licence and accepted ID — bring originals.
Registration and Insurance Proof
The vehicle that you are using for the test must have insurance and a legal registration.
Condition of Vehicle
The examiner has the complete authority to cancel the test if your vehicle does not fulfill the safety requirements. Safety requirements include the excellent condition of the vehicle. Such as mirrors, lights, tires, brakes, and signals must be in good working condition.

Waiting Period
Final test requires at least 12 months before final test attempt. But if the driver qualifies for a ministry-approved driver education program, the waiting period will be short.
Residency
The applicant should be a resident of Ontario.
Age Requirement
The age of the applicant should be over 16.
G1 And G2
The driver has cleared the previous test; this is the basic requirement for the G test in Ontario. Avoid These Mistakes
Most of the candidates fail because of some common errors and mistakes. They have skill and confidence, but are not aware of these avoidable errors.
Lane Changes
If the driver does not change lane properly and fails to check the blind spots.
Rolling Stops
If you do not come to a complete stop at a stop sign, this will be a critical error.
Lack of Confidence
Two things will reduce the confidence of the examiner: if you drive aggressively or feel nervous while driving.
Road Signs
The test attempt will be closed or considered to be ended if the applicant avoids looking at traffic signs or speed limits.
